- W1680287992 abstract "This chapter presents nuclear magnetic resonance (NMR) studies on the pyrrole adsorption over Na+-, Li+-exchanged zeolites of type FAU. Multinuclear solid-state NMR has been applied to study the interaction of pyrrole with extra framework compensating cations in zeolites LiNaY and LiNaX. Upon adsorption over zeolite LiNaY, Na+ and Li+ cations migrate toward accessible positions in the supercage to interact with one molecule of pyrrole. The adsorption over zeolite LiNaX decreases the mobility of SIII’ Na+ cations while pyrrole molecules do not interact with Li+ cations. At lower loading, pyrrole adsorbs over more basic sites, which are associated with Na+ cations in zeolite LiNaY." @default.
